It is my contention that our world would not make sense if there were no literal hell. If certain human beings of past, present and future exercised their free moral will to commit horrendous acts upon their fellow human beings and ultimately “get away” with it, then, how could one reasonably believe in goodness, love, heaven – and, especially, “justice?” Even the hardened Nazi war criminals (as they appeared at the Nuremberg Trials), had to cover their faces in shame as real live movie footage was displayed in court, chronicling their holocaust atrocities. They knew by (God-given) instinct (of human conscience) that what they perpetrated was utterly wrong and ghastly by any standards and that justice was crying out! Romans 2:11-16

One of Christ’s references to hell
Creator Triune God has made it abundantly clear in His [Scripture] Revelation Gift to humanity, the stark reality of hell. It is said that when it came to hell and heaven, Christ spoke more about hell than he did of heaven. In one of Christ’s most striking desciptions about hell, Christ related the parable of “The Rich Man and Lazarus.” Luke 16:19-31
Hell is an utterly lonely God forsaken place of unimaginable horror. It will be a person’s final destination of forever regret. It will be an eternal prison of pain and agony to be experienced with all the senses. But most of all, it will be a fixed and unending [eternal] punishment for those who neglected Creator / Savior Christ during their physical [earthly] lives. And, the literal “hell of it” will be, that forever lament, (as exemplified in Christ’s parable) of having had the opportunity to have avoided all the hellishness of hell and not having made provision for one’s own priceless soul!
